Visualizzazione dei risultati da 1 a 9 su 9

Discussione: Più che neofita

  1. #1

    Più che neofita

    Allora è la prima volta che programmo un sito dinamico... ho delle conoscenze di asp e access, ma non di php e my sql...

    la mia domanda è questa: io voglio postare un mio sito che utilizza un database da locale a remoto, se non ho capito male i passi sono questi:

    - fare un dumb del database con PhpMyAdmin... qualcuno mi spiega come si fa? e dove mette il file .sql?

    - Poi forse questo non centra, ma devo chiedere delle autorizzazioni al mio provider o cose simili?

    - nel file config che dati devo mettere per: (questo è preso dal tutorial di html)
    $db_server = "localhost";
    $db_username = "root";
    $db_passwort = "";
    $db_database = "utenti_connessi";
    $db_table = "useronline";

    cosa devo modificare per farlo funzionare il remoto?

    - ci sono altre cose da fare? o basta fare l'upload del db.sql e cambiare il file config?

    - dove devo fare l'upload del file .sql? devo lasciarlo dove lo genera?

    -c'è un tutorial per far questo?


    Grazie a tutti

  2. #2
    Utente di HTML.it
    Registrato dal
    May 2004
    Messaggi
    301
    Per creare un file .sql apri phpmyadmin

    clicchi sul data base che devi esportare

    poi appunto clicchi su "esporta"

    poi clicchi su "salva con nome" e poi "esegui"

    e lo salvi in versione .sql e come se fosse un file txt per interderci

    se lo vuoi inserire su di un mysql su internet devi avere gli accessi al tuo data base

    id e pass

    e poi sempre con phpmyadmin vai su "Sql" e importi il file .sql
    oppure copi il file .sql con il notepad
    e lo inserisci nella textarea sempre del campo "sql"

    Per quanto riguarda questi

    $db_server = "localhost";
    $db_username = "root";
    $db_passwort = "";
    $db_database = "utenti_connessi";
    $db_table = "useronline";

    sono gli accessi per la connessione a mysql
    tramite php

    $db_server = "localhost"; se in locale
    $db_server = "62.68.68.68"; l'indiritto ip del server dove risiede mysql

    $db_username = "root"; al posto di rooot l'id datoti dal fornitore del servizio mysql

    $db_passwort = ""; idem

    $db_database = "utenti_connessi"; il nome del data base
    $db_database = "Sql_115161511561561"; per esempio se possiedi un mysql su aruba ect

    ma tu c'è l'hai un database?

    /* No Comment Please */

  3. #3

    ma tu c'è l'hai un database?

    NO! anzi non ancora perché il veccio sito era in asp.net con access (e non l'ho neanche fatto io)

    Il sito è su aruba, scusa l'iNNioranza, ma io ho il sito su aruba cosa devo fare? comprarmi uno spazio sul database mysql di aruba o devo soltanto chiedere i parametri? e come?

    Dici che mi convenga usare access?

  4. #4
    Utente di HTML.it
    Registrato dal
    May 2004
    Messaggi
    301
    Prima di tutto devi prendere una decisione

    mysql è senza dubbio più potente di access
    ma a te serve tanta potenza?
    Non sai usare access e devi imparare da zero?

    se la tua risposta è si a tutte le domande
    allora chiedi ad aruba il "servizio aggiuntivo" Mysql

    ti daranno i parametri per collegarti al db
    con i quali puoi collegarti inseguito anche con php

    Il mio consiglio è quello di installarti in locale mysql e fare delle prove
    Mysql e si potente ma anche un po astruso da comprendere

    per provare mysql in locale segui i tutotial o le guide di freephp.html.it

    /* No Comment Please */

  5. #5
    Utente di HTML.it
    Registrato dal
    May 2004
    Messaggi
    301
    Cammina prima di correre

    /* No Comment Please */

  6. #6
    Originariamente inviato da Miso
    Prima di tutto devi prendere una decisione

    mysql è senza dubbio più potente di access
    ma a te serve tanta potenza?
    Non sai usare access e devi imparare da zero?

    se la tua risposta è si a tutte le domande
    allora chiedi ad aruba il "servizio aggiuntivo" Mysql

    ti daranno i parametri per collegarti al db
    con i quali puoi collegarti inseguito anche con php

    Il mio consiglio è quello di installarti in locale mysql e fare delle prove
    Mysql e si potente ma anche un po astruso da comprendere

    per provare mysql in locale segui i tutotial o le guide di freephp.html.it

    Allora un paio di domande poi per oggi non rompo più...

    allora paretendo dal fatto che io access lo so usare discretamente, mentre mysql, seguendo i tutorial sono riuscito a scrivere nel database, devo ancora provare a leggere e a stampare, ma credo che sia il meno...

    il problema è questo io devo gestire un sito con circa 400 post all'anno (e tipo un weblog) che credo raddoppieranno (o di più) a breve visto che ho dei collaboratori e circa 3000 commenti l'anno sempre con il discorso del raddoppio visto che le visite sono quasi triplicate da poco tempo fa...

    la domanda è questa: secondo te mi conviene fare con access o con mysql?

    e poi per access devo solo metterlo nella cartella mbd... di aruba (quella alla quale non si può accedere tanto per capirci) o devo avere password e id da aruba?

    grazie mille

  7. #7
    Originariamente inviato da Miso
    Cammina prima di correre


  8. #8
    Utente di HTML.it
    Registrato dal
    May 2004
    Messaggi
    301
    Per access non ti serve niente da aruba se non l'access stesso

    abilitato

    In effetti se vuoi qualcosa di professionale ti consiglio Mysql

    ma lo devi saper usare bene

    crea gli script sarò lieto di aiutarti se mi è possibile

    il mio consiglio è quello di buttarti subito a capofitto su Mysql anche perchè un giorno quando hai un bel weblog avviato trasportare i dati da access a mysql è un'altra gatta da pelare

    /* No Comment Please */

  9. #9
    La prossima volta, dai alla discussione un titolo che sia a norma del regolamento che trovi in rilievo, grazie
    Addio Aldo, amico mio... [03/12/70 - 16/08/03]

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.